DealerRevs.com

Crimson Red 1975 Oldsmobile Delta 88 Royal Convertible Photo #24

Crimson Red 1975 Oldsmobile Delta 88 Royal Convertible Photo #24
Crimson Red 1975 Oldsmobile Delta 88 Royal Convertible Photo #24